Read MoreIn coal milling for power stations, a ‘closed-loop’ process is used in which the rejects from the classifier are returned to the mill for regrinding. In VSMs, the re-circulation loop is within the mill, but some mill types would have an external loop.
Read MoreNov 17, 2012 4.4.Classification The circulating air is also used to classify the pulverized coal product prior to carrying it to the burners. The classifier, located on the top of a mill returns the over-size material back to the pulverizer but allows the proper-sized material to pass out of the mill to the burners. classifiers
Read MoreApr 08, 2004 But it was not until 1999/2000 that it was first retrofitted to coal mills in the power industry. The conversion of Preussen Elektra's RP 803X coal mills at Scholven power plant in Germany with LSKS classifiers improved the product fineness from 65% passing 75 micron and 96% passing 300 micron to 66% passing 75 micron and 99.7% passing 300 micron.

Read Morestand-alone centrifugal static classifiers and a ball tube mill. Raw coal from the feeders is mixed with hot primary air and then fed to crusher dryers. After primary crushing and initial drying with the crushers, the crushed coal is fed into the mill for pulverization. The pulverized coal from the mill is air conveyed to the classifiers.

Read MoreSince the first application using an MPS mill to process pulverized coal in Germany in the mid 1960s, there have been over 2,000 different MPS mill installations operating in coal-fired power plants worldwide. As one of the most popular coal pulverizers in the utility industry, the MPS mill was first introduced into the US in the early 1970s.
